Of Freaks and Men

St. Petersburg, early 20th century. The handsome and secretive Johann specializes in shooting erotic pictures depicting the floggings of bare-bottomed women. With the help of his assistants, the photographic creations gradually penetrate the peaceful households of two upper-class Russian families.

Becky Alfaro
2015/11/21

Set in the early twentieth century Of Freaks and Men makes an indisputable impact with its seemingly controversial intro including pornographic pictures. Following the impact that pornographers, Johan and Victor Ivanovich have on two family's the film raises awareness of the dark industry early in Russia's history. The themes that are explored include sexuality, psychological issues and the decline of lifestyle which may be seen as an allegory to Russia at at the time. These topics are not taboo for popular director Alexei Balabanovs who delves into a myriad of dark subject matters. The film is not made for everyone's taste and it does include sensitive scenes that may be alarming to some. Despite this the film is entertaining and manages to make this satire into something thought provoking and even humorous at times. There is a large amount of irony which goes into the development of the characters such as the Siamese twins and the blind mother Ekaterina. The twins are held as juxtapositions of each other and differ mainly in their actions and reactions with one of them being more corrupt while the other remains untainted for the most part until the very end despite having to experience all of his brother's courses. Liza the main target of the other family is of doubtful virtue to begin with and becomes even more corrupt once she is exposed to the two immoral pornographers. The film is arguably a portrayal of the human condition and the underlying unconscious desires that are there to begin with. Very reminiscent to Freud's psychoanalysis, the film was interesting to watch.

"Pro urodov i lyudej" (Aleksei Balabanov, 1998) is a dark, quixotic look at the earliest days of underground film making in Russia. One of its most interesting features is that the entire film is shot in sepia tone rather than full color, no doubt to emphasize the dreariness of its subject. There are a few outdoor scenes that show us a blue sky, but aside from that the entire film is rendered in that muted sepia color.The sad-faced, willowy Dinara Drukarova plays Lisa, a young woman who is imprisoned in her own family home and forced to pose nude for the camera, being whipped on screen for the pleasure of a few depraved male customers. After several months of captivity, Lisa escapes and heads for the big city to make a new life for herself... but discovers that the degrading scenes she has been posing for have become a fixation for her.The title translates into English as "Of Freaks and Men."The "freaks" part comes in when we are introduced to young Siamese twins, joined at the waist.But as the film progresses, we perceive that the twins are the least "freaky" characters in the film.Though the scenario is admittedly somber, there is a richness of tone and a strong storyline driving the film forward. We want to know what ultimately happens to the heroine, Lisa, and to the young conjoined twins. "Of Freaks and Men" is justly celebrated for these compelling virtues.
